Output 99a61bf418dd1336e5f0d300572474f7db0a927259a8e16d4e688021bb00a888:0

value
304536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dca42d59ffc89056da6dba173c02a705f62d71c4 OP_EQUAL
address
3MofFyWaE4ZsYCmpVqBxPCe3FSQ1EWfkd4
transaction
99a61bf418dd1336e5f0d300572474f7db0a927259a8e16d4e688021bb00a888
spent
true